[PATCH RFC v2 05/28] vfs: allow rmdir to wait for delegation break on parent

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



In order to add directory delegation support, we need to break
delegations on the parent whenever there is going to be a change in the
directory.

Rename vfs_rmdir as __vfs_rmdir, make it static and add a new
delegated_inode parameter. Add a vfs_rmdir wrapper that passes in a NULL
pointer for it. Add the necessary try_break_deleg calls to
__vfs_rmdir(). Convert do_rmdir to use __vfs_rmdir and wait for the
delegation break to complete before proceeding.

diff --git a/fs/namei.c b/fs/namei.c
index 7c9e237ed1b1a535934ffe5e523424bb035e7ae0..2211ed9f427cc97391d068b1a33ce388266a3e02 100644
--- a/fs/namei.c
+++ b/fs/namei.c
@@ -4438,22 +4438,8 @@ SYSCALL_DEFINE2(mkdir, const char __user *, pathname, umode_t, mode)
 	return do_mkdirat(AT_FDCWD, getname(pathname), mode);
 }
 
-/**
- * vfs_rmdir - remove directory
- * @idmap:	idmap of the mount the inode was found from
- * @dir:	inode of the parent directory
- * @dentry:	dentry of the child directory
- *
- * Remove a directory.
- *
- * If the inode has been found through an idmapped mount the idmap of
- * the vfsmount must be passed through @idmap. This function will then take
- * care to map the inode according to @idmap before checking permissions.
- * On non-idmapped mounts or if permission checking is to be performed on the
- * raw inode simply pass @nop_mnt_idmap.
- */
-int vfs_rmdir(struct mnt_idmap *idmap, struct inode *dir,
-		     struct dentry *dentry)
+static int __vfs_rmdir(struct mnt_idmap *idmap, struct inode *dir,
+		       struct dentry *dentry, struct inode **delegated_inode)
 {
 	int error = may_delete(idmap, dir, dentry, 1);
 
@@ -4475,6 +4461,10 @@ int vfs_rmdir(struct mnt_idmap *idmap, struct inode *dir,
 	if (error)
 		goto out;
 
+	error = try_break_deleg(dir, delegated_inode);
+	if (error)
+		goto out;
+
 	error = dir->i_op->rmdir(dir, dentry);
 	if (error)
 		goto out;
@@ -4491,6 +4481,26 @@ int vfs_rmdir(struct mnt_idmap *idmap, struct inode *dir,
 		d_delete_notify(dir, dentry);
 	return error;
 }
+
+/**
+ * vfs_rmdir - remove directory
+ * @idmap:	idmap of the mount the inode was found from
+ * @dir:	inode of the parent directory
+ * @dentry:	dentry of the child directory
+ *
+ * Remove a directory.
+ *
+ * If the inode has been found through an idmapped mount the idmap of
+ * the vfsmount must be passed through @idmap. This function will then take
+ * care to map the inode according to @idmap before checking permissions.
+ * On non-idmapped mounts or if permission checking is to be performed on the
+ * raw inode simply pass @nop_mnt_idmap.
+ */
+int vfs_rmdir(struct mnt_idmap *idmap, struct inode *dir,
+		     struct dentry *dentry)
+{
+	return __vfs_rmdir(idmap, dir, dentry, NULL);
+}
 EXPORT_SYMBOL(vfs_rmdir);
 
 int do_rmdir(int dfd, struct filename *name)
@@ -4501,6 +4511,7 @@ int do_rmdir(int dfd, struct filename *name)
 	struct qstr last;
 	int type;
 	unsigned int lookup_flags = 0;
+	struct inode *delegated_inode = NULL;
 retry:
 	error = filename_parentat(dfd, name, lookup_flags, &path, &last, &type);
 	if (error)
@@ -4530,7 +4541,8 @@ int do_rmdir(int dfd, struct filename *name)
 	error = security_path_rmdir(&path, dentry);
 	if (error)
 		goto exit4;
-	error = vfs_rmdir(mnt_idmap(path.mnt), path.dentry->d_inode, dentry);
+	error = __vfs_rmdir(mnt_idmap(path.mnt), path.dentry->d_inode,
+			    dentry, &delegated_inode);
 exit4:
 	dput(dentry);
 exit3:
@@ -4538,6 +4550,11 @@ int do_rmdir(int dfd, struct filename *name)
 	mnt_drop_write(path.mnt);
 exit2:
 	path_put(&path);
+	if (delegated_inode) {
+		error = break_deleg_wait(&delegated_inode);
+		if (!error)
+			goto retry;
+	}
 	if (retry_estale(error, lookup_flags)) {
 		lookup_flags |= LOOKUP_REVAL;
 		goto retry;
